Provides admissions coordination, referral management, and sales support across Sun Health communities. Ensures a seamless admissions process, strong customer experience, and support of census growth.
Job Responsibility:
Monitor, track, and review referrals for completeness, payer requirements, and risk
Coordinate with clinical teams for admission review and approvals
Verify insurance, demographics, and required documentation
Conduct pre-admission outreach and ensure readiness for move-in
Communicate referral status and escalate concerns as needed
Weekend rotation support for all admissions and referral coordination
Complete all pre-admission documentation and EMR entries
Ensure compliance with state regulations and internal policies
Respond to inquiries via phone, email, and in person
Deliver high-quality service to residents, families, and referral partners
Serve as a liaison between families, clinical teams, and leadership
Support a smooth and positive admissions experience
Conduct tours and support walk-ins and weekend inquiries
Assist with prospect follow-up and outreach events
Contribute to and engage in occupancy and growth initiatives
Coordinate room readiness with internal teams
Participate in IDT meetings and interdisciplinary collaboration
Support alignment in admissions and resident care
Provide coverage across communities as needed
Maintain consistency in admissions and tour processes
Participate in rotating 7-day schedules
Support additional projects and other duties as assigned
